"Latest results of the T2K experiment using the first anti-neutrino data-set"

The T2K experiment at the J-PARC high intensity proton accelerator facility observed electron neutrino appearance at Super-Kamiokande from a muon neutrino beam produced at J-PARC using data taken between 2009 and 2013.

From 2014, the T2K experiment began the search for CP violation using an anti-neutrino beam. In this seminar, the latest results of the CP-phase measurement, CPT test, etc. by T2K using all data taken until May. 27th 2016 will be discussed.
